Comprehensive Cultivation Guide
Cultivating Dumpster x NL1 requires an understanding of both its robust genetic structure and its environmental needs. Growers have reported successful yields whether cultivating indoors or in a controlled outdoor setting, provided that optimal conditions are met. It is recommended to maintain an ambient temperature range between 68°F and 80°F (20°C-27°C) during the vegetative phase, with a drop to around 65°F-75°F (18°C-24°C) during the flowering stage to enhance resin production.
Seedlings and young plants thrive best when provided with a well-draining soil mix that is slightly acidic, with a pH of 6.0 to 6.5. Statistical comparisons among various soil types indicate a 25% higher biomass yield when using organic compost-amended substrates compared to standard potting mixes. Growers are encouraged to use nutrient regimens with a balanced N-P-K ratio during the vegetative stage—typically around 3-1-2—to support robust leaf growth.
Light management is crucial for maximizing the yield of Dumpster x NL1, with many cultivators suggesting a 18/6 light/dark cycle during the vegetative phase. High-intensity discharge (HID) lights or LED systems rated at a minimum of 600 micromoles per meter squared per second (µmol/m²/s) are recommended to achieve optimal photosynthetic rates. During the flowering stage, a shift to a 12/12 light/dark cycle stimulates bud development and trichome production, both of which are essential for harnessing the strain's full potential.
Regular pruning and training techniques can help sustain an even canopy and improve air circulation. Techniques such as low-stress training (LST) and topping are particularly effective with strains that display robust growth characteristics like Dumpster x NL1. Empirical data shows that employing LST can improve overall yield by approximately 15-20% through more uniform light exposure across buds.
Watering should be managed carefully; an ideal schedule involves watering only when the top inch of soil is dry to the touch. This water management strategy helps prevent root rot and encourages deeper root development, which is crucial for nutrient absorption. Advanced growers may even utilize automated drip irrigation systems to maintain precise moisture levels, thereby increasing consistency in harvests.
Fertilization should be approached with caution, especially during the flowering stage. Micronutrients such as magnesium and iron are vital during this phase, and growers are advised to regularly test soil nutrient levels using commercially available kits. Reports suggest that optimal magnesium levels around 50 parts per million (ppm) have a direct correlation with increased bud density.
Pest management is another important aspect of cultivating Dumpster x NL1. Organic pesticides, such as neem oil, and regular monitoring are essential practices to keep common pests like aphids and spider mites at bay. Data from agricultural extension programs indicate that adopting integrated pest management (IPM) techniques can reduce pest infestation rates by over 30%, ensuring a healthier crop throughout its lifecycle.
For those interested in maximizing production, consideration should be given to the use of advanced grow mediums such as hydroponics or aeroponics. Research indicates that hydroponically grown cannabis can yield up to 25% more compared to traditional soil-based methods, although this requires precise control over nutrient solutions and pH levels. The controlled environment provided by these systems permits growers to fine-tune every variable, from humidity to nutrient delivery, resulting in a more predictable yield.
Finally, post-harvest practices are essential for preserving the quality and potency of Dumpster x NL1. Proper drying and curing techniques, which involve maintaining a temperature of around 60°F-70°F (15°C-21°C) and a relative humidity of 55-65%, can enhance the flavor and aroma while also boosting cannabinoid stability. Studies on curing times recommend a period of at least 2 to 3 weeks; during this period, periodic burping of storage containers ensures consistent moisture levels, thus preserving the strain’s full spectrum of flavors and effects.
